Refloating the Deneb could take a week

(Photo: EuropaSur)
ALGECIRAS (Agencies) The container ship Deneb, registered in Antigua and Barbuda, that ran aground on Saturday at the Juan Carlos I Quay in Algeciras port, has as yet not caused any environmental damage, according to sources watching the situation. Svitzer, the specialist company hired to refloat her, says it will take about a week to do so. Two of the four floating cranes needed for the operation have already arrived, another is expected today. Nevertheless, crews have been working since early Sunday morning, as have teams of environmental protection entities.
